Thai central bank set to streamline four units

THAILAND - The Bank of Thailand is restructuring its four organisational units: the financial institutions policy group, monetary policy group, fund operations (Financial Institutions Development Fund) and the office of the governor.

Thienchay Kirandana, a member of the central bank's court of directors, said the financial institutions policy and monetary policy groups would be slimmed down, in line with a policy to reduce the number of committees.
